take shape 释义 形成;成形;显露出轮廓 例句 1·The painter Peter Brandon never dated his works, and their chronology is only now beginning to take shape in the critical literature. 画家彼得·布兰登的作品从来没有标注过日期,其时间表现在才开始在批评文献中形成。 2·In 1912 women's events were added, and the modern Olympic programme began to take shape . 1912年增加了女子项目,现代奥林匹克运动会开始初具雏形。 《柯林斯英汉双解大词典》 3·A character begins to take shape . 一个角色也就成形了。 同义词 v. 形成;成形;体现;具体化 poseshape into
